         <title>Impact of fast fashion on Australia&#39;s water resources.</title>
         <author>s8181166</author>
         <link>https://padlet.com/a01749981_1/u569fgxp9ac8ja9i/wish/3391995193</link>
         <description><![CDATA[<p>Speed fashion, marked by its rapid manufacture of fashion-forward, cheap clothes, is exerting a massive burden on Australia's limited water supply. Cotton farming forms the heart of the garment sector, yet it takes an immense amount of water and, in most instances, is irrigated by delicate systems, such as the Murray-Darling Basin. It is an urgent problem in a country already experiencing water scarcity and global warming. Fashion wear made using imported clothes is also impacted by "virtual water," or the invisible water used to produce them overseas. The environment is also harmed by abandoned clothes, which usually get left in landfill or contribute to streams with microfibres. Manufacturing is just one aspect that leads to the environmental cost. As the industry expands, tackling fast fashion's water footprint is essential to maintaining Australia's water security and promoting more sustainable consumption patterns.</p>]]></description>

         <title>Ethical problem overview</title>
         <author>a01749981_1</author>
         <link>https://padlet.com/a01749981_1/u569fgxp9ac8ja9i/wish/3394176457</link>
         <description><![CDATA[<p>Fast fashion has experienced exponential growth in recent years, and so have its environmental impacts. According to recent studies, the fashion industry is responsible for 8–10% of global CO₂ emissions, consumes approximately 79 trillion liters of water annually, and contributes to 20% of total industrial water pollution (Niinimäki et al., 2020). As the second-highest consumer of textiles per capita, Australia inevitably plays a significant role in these issues (Lockrey et al., 2022). For instance, in 2017, cotton farming, a key input in garment production, accounted for 28% of Australia’s total agricultural water use (Cotton Australia, n.d.). Estimates suggest that producing a single cotton shirt requires between 2,000 and 2,500 liters of water, highlighting the direct link between demand for cheap clothing and excessive water consumption. Given that Australia is predominantly an arid, drought-prone country, the allocation of such vast water resources to textile production raises critical ethical and environmental concerns. Fast fashion also leads to significant water pollution. As previously mentioned, textile dyeing and treatment are responsible for an estimated 17–20% of industrial water contamination worldwide, as untreated dye effluents and chemicals often end up in rivers. In Australia, the impact is evident through microplastic pollution; the prevalence of cheaply made synthetic garments means that each wash releases countless microfibers into wastewater (Matei et al., 2023). These pollutants threaten aquatic ecosystems and water quality. Ultimately, fast fashion’s contribution to both water overuse and pollution represents a serious ethical and environmental issue for Australia.</p><p><br></p>]]></description>

         <title>Real business example</title>
         <author>a01749981_1</author>
         <link>https://padlet.com/a01749981_1/u569fgxp9ac8ja9i/wish/3396807607</link>
         <description><![CDATA[<p><em>The video above shows the direct effects of water pollution. </em></p><p><br/></p><p>Several fast fashion giants operating in Australia have come under increasing questioning regarding their environmental practices. H&amp;M, for instance, faced significant criticism after a 2022 investigative report linked some of its overseas suppliers to severe water pollution. The report found that at least four factories producing garments for H&amp;M in Bangladesh were discharging untreated, chemically contaminated wastewater. The pollution was so severe that it rendered entire rivers in the affected areas “biologically dead” (Enberg, 2022). In response to these challenges, H&amp;M has launched sustainability programs aimed at reducing water usage and improving waste management. However, the effectiveness of these initiatives has been questioned, with critics arguing that the fast fashion model itself is inherently unsustainable. The Australian government has also acknowledged the need for regulatory intervention in the garment industry to address environmental concerns. In 2023, Environment Minister Tanya Plibersek signaled the possibility of implementing a levy on the sector, emphasizing the urgent need to "roll back fast fashion" (FashionUnited, 2023). This reflects the growing pressure on fast fashion retailers to adopt more sustainable practices and reduce their impact on Australia’s water resources.</p>]]></description>

         <description><![CDATA[<p>Individual consumers play a significant role in the pace of fashion affecting Australia's water supply. Every time one buys clothes, the need for water-intensive processes like cotton farming and textile manufacturing is boosted. For example, making one cotton t-shirt can use 2,700 litres of water. When people buy clothes frequently and discard them rapidly, they are responsible for the wastage of water in Australia and elsewhere.</p><p><br/></p><p>In Australia, where water is already limited, this creates serious problems. Much of the cotton is grown in the Murray-Darling Basin, which is already under pressure. Fast fashion puts pressure on that, stripping away from farms, nature, and communities. Also, old clothes that end up in landfill can release toxic dyes and microfibres into the ground and water.</p><p><br/></p><p><br/></p>]]></description>

         <title>Outland Denim’s Water Initiatives</title>
         <author>a01749981_1</author>
         <link>https://padlet.com/a01749981_1/u569fgxp9ac8ja9i/wish/3397195774</link>
         <description><![CDATA[<p><em>Official Outland Denim webpage, where they show their commitment to the environment. </em></p><p><br/></p><p>Fortunately, there are some organizations actively working to mitigate the environmental impacts of fast fashion. Outland Denim, an Australian fashion brand, is taking concrete actions to address water-related issues within the industry. The company has significantly optimized its manufacturing processes, aiming to reduce overall water consumption. For example, Outland uses an ozone-based treatment and an “e-flow” nano-bubble wash system that achieves the same denim distressing effects with 65% to 95% less water than conventional techniques. This results in substantially reduced freshwater use and lower levels of contaminated wastewater in the production process. In addition, Outland Denim uses sustainable materials, such as Global Organic Textile Standard-certified organic cotton and other lower-impact alternatives. Organic cotton farming typically relies more efficiently on rainwater and avoids the heavy pesticide use associated with conventional cotton, thereby helping to reduce water pollution (Outland Denim, n.d.). This approach not only mitigates environmental harm but also sets an example for the fashion industry on how to balance fashion with responsible water consumption.</p>]]></description>

         <title>Our UNSDG targets and how they relate to our ethical issue</title>
         <author>s8179127</author>
         <link>https://padlet.com/a01749981_1/u569fgxp9ac8ja9i/wish/3397225620</link>
         <description><![CDATA[<p>The United Nations Sustainable Development Goal (UNSDG) that relates to our ethical issues of excessive water use and water pollution correlating with fast fashion is UNSDG 12, which aims to ensure sustainable consumption and production patterns, but more specifically, UNSDG 12.2, which aims to achieve the sustainable management and efficient use of natural resources by 2030 (United Nations, 2025). One example of these issues that are present in the industry includes textile dyeing. The dyeing process in textile production contributes around 20% of industrial water pollution globally (Joyce, 2025). Untreated dye effluents and hazardous chemicals are often discharged into rivers, therefore contaminating water sources. A second example includes microplastics shedding from synthetic materials in clothing. Research highlights that a single polyester garment can shed thousands of microplastic fibers per wash (Carney Almroth et al., 2018).</p>]]></description>

         <title>Impact on businesses &amp; how they&#39;re adapting to water sustainability changes</title>
         <author>s8179127</author>
         <link>https://padlet.com/a01749981_1/u569fgxp9ac8ja9i/wish/3397259607</link>
         <description><![CDATA[<p>The ethical issue of water overuse and pollution in fast fashion has major implications for businesses, which have evolved significantly over time. Textile production contributes around 20% of global wastewater (Bailey et al., 2022), placing immense pressure on companies to adopt sustainable practices such as closed-loop systems and wastewater recycling. Governments worldwide are tightening regulations to reduce industrial pollution, driving businesses to implement water-efficient infrastructure or face fines and reputational damage. The fashion industry’s annual consumption of 93 billion cubic metres of water (Bandera, 2024) further highlights the urgent need for innovation. Companies are exploring solutions like alternative fabrics and improved technologies to reduce resource dependence and improve operational resilience, particularly in regions struggling with water scarcity.</p><p>Consumer attitudes have also shifted accordingly, with research showing that sustainability is becoming a baseline requirement for purchase decisions (Reichheld et al., 2023). Businesses risk losing market share if they fail to align with these preferences, especially among younger, environmentally conscious consumers. Historically, water-related concerns were overlooked in favour of cost and speed. However, growing awareness and advocacy have transformed water sustainability into a core pillar of business strategies, as today, nearly all of the world's top 250 companies report on sustainability metrics, reflecting the integration of ethical water management into business strategies (KPMG, 2022).</p><p><br></p>]]></description>

         <title>What could organisations do differently to meet this goal by 2030?</title>
         <author>s8179127</author>
         <link>https://padlet.com/a01749981_1/u569fgxp9ac8ja9i/wish/3397337841</link>
         <description><![CDATA[<p>To meet the UNSDG 12.2 target by 2030, organisations in the fast fashion industry must adopt innovative strategies to manage resources sustainably. One effective solution is the adoption of waterless dyeing technologies, such as CO2 dyeing. Traditional dyeing processes can use up to 200 tonnes of water per tonne of fabric, whereas CO2 dyeing eliminates water usage entirely (Sami, 2023). This not only conserves water but also reduces energy consumption by up to 50%, making it a critical innovation for sustainable textile production. Another impactful approach is investing in rainwater harvesting systems. Rainwater harvesting can reduce reliance on local water supplies and provide a sustainable source for industrial operations. In Australia, rainwater tanks have been shown to reduce household water consumption by up to 25% (ABCB, 2016), demonstrating their potential for broader applications in industries. Scaling these systems in fashion and retail sectors could help organisations align with SDG 12.2 by efficiently managing water resources. A third potential solution could involve organisations collaborating on river restoration projects to mitigate the impact of industrial pollution on waterways. In Australia, initiatives like the Rivers of Carbon program have restored almost 2,000 hectares of riparian land, improving water quality and ecosystem health (Australian River Restoration Centre, n,d.). By actively investing in similar restoration efforts, businesses can demonstrate accountability for their sustainable use of water while contributing to cleaner water systems.</p><p><br></p>]]></description>

         <title>The Impact of Fast Fashion on Australia’s Water Resources</title>
         <author></author>
         <link>https://padlet.com/a01749981_1/u569fgxp9ac8ja9i/wish/3397378431</link>
         <description><![CDATA[<p>The Impact of Fast Fashion on Australia’s Water Resources</p><p>Fast fashion, characterized by the rapid production of inexpensive clothing in response to the latest trends, has become a significant contributor to environmental degradation worldwide. In Australia, while much of the clothing sold is produced overseas, the industry’s footprint is deeply felt domestically, especially through its impact on the country's precious water resources. This issue is particularly pressing given Australia's vulnerability to droughts and water scarcity.</p><p><br></p><p><strong>Water Use in Textile Production</strong></p><p><br></p><p>One of the most water-intensive components of fast fashion is cotton production. Although most of Australia's fast fashion garments are imported, Australia is a major global producer and exporter of raw cotton, especially from regions like New South Wales and Queensland. Producing one kilogram of cotton – enough for a single T-shirt and a pair of jeans – can use up to 10,000 liters of water globally (H2O Global News, 2021). However, Australian growers are more water-efficient, using approximately 2,400 liters per kilogram (Australian Cotton, 2021).</p><p><br></p><p>The Murray-Darling Basin, a crucial agricultural region in Australia, has seen significant strain from cotton farming. About 91% of Australia’s cotton farms are located in this area (Department of Agriculture, ABARES, 2021). In recent years, water extraction for cotton has led to reduced river flows, loss of wetlands, and harm to aquatic ecosystems (The Guardian, 2018). These environmental pressures raise ethical and sustainability concerns about whether water should be prioritized for water-intensive crops like cotton when the same water is needed for food production and biodiversity conservation.</p><p><br></p><p><strong>Pollution from Textile Dyes and Chemicals</strong></p><p><br></p><p>Beyond water consumption, the fast fashion industry also contributes to water pollution through textile dyeing and finishing processes. While much of this production occurs overseas, the impact resonates in Australia when garments are washed and discarded.</p><p><br></p><p>Synthetic fabrics, such as polyester – a staple in fast fashion – shed microplastics when laundered. These microplastics are too small to be filtered by conventional wastewater treatment plants and end up in rivers, lakes, and oceans (Australian Cotton, 2023). Recent studies have found microplastics in Australian waterways, including the Brisbane River and Sydney Harbour (ScienceDirect, 2024), where they pose a serious threat to marine life and water quality.</p><p><br></p><p>Moreover, when discarded clothing ends up in landfills – a common fate for fast fashion due to its low durability – it can leach dyes and chemicals into the soil and groundwater. Many of these chemicals are toxic and can contaminate water supplies, further exacerbating the pressure on Australia’s already limited clean water resources.</p><p><br></p><p><strong>Consumer Culture and Waste</strong></p><p><br></p><p>Australia is one of the highest consumers of textiles per capita in the world. The average person purchases 27 kilograms of new clothing annually and discards about 23 kilograms (Planet Ark, 2023). More than 200,000 tonnes of clothing go to landfills in Australia each year – equivalent to nearly four Sydney Harbour Bridges in weight (Australia Institute, 2023).</p><p><br></p><p>This wasteful consumer culture, driven by fast fashion’s promise of affordability and trendiness, perpetuates a cycle of overproduction and overconsumption that ultimately puts unsustainable pressure on natural resources, including water.</p><p>Towards Sustainable Solutions</p><p><br></p><p>Addressing the impact of fast fashion on Australia's water resources requires a multi-pronged approach. Consumers need to be educated about the hidden environmental costs of cheap clothing and encouraged to buy less and choose more sustainable brands. Meanwhile, policymakers can support regulations that encourage water-efficient cotton farming practices and better management of textile waste.</p><p>Investments in water recycling, improved landfill management, and promotion of circular fashion – where clothes are reused, repaired, and recycled – can also mitigate water-related impacts. Some Australian brands and organizations are already leading the way, incorporating recycled materials and using water-saving technologies in their production processes.</p><p><br></p><p>In conclusion, the fast fashion industry poses a real and growing threat to Australia’s water resources. From water-intensive cotton farming to pollution and waste, the entire lifecycle of a garment has consequences that extend far beyond the wardrobe. Tackling this issue requires systemic change, greater awareness, and a shift towards more sustainable and responsible consumption.</p>]]></description>
